What’s the top stopover airport for flights from London to Pittsburgh?
Share of one-stop return flights from London to Pittsburgh chosen by Cheapflights users in the past 12 months, using the same stopover each way.
Boston (BOS) – chosen by Cheapflights users on 28% of one-stop itineraries from London to Pittsburgh on Cheapflights.
What’s the cheapest stopover airport for flights from London to Pittsburgh?
Average return fare for one-stop flights from London to Pittsburgh, chosen by Cheapflights users in the past 12 months, with the same stopover each way.
Reykjavik (KEF) is the most affordable one-stop option, with an average return flight price of £419.
What’s the fastest stopover option from London to Pittsburgh?
Shortest average travel time for one-stop one-way flights from London to Pittsburgh, based on itineraries clicked by Cheapflights users over the past 12 months, grouped by stopover airport.
Flights via Montreal (YUL) have the shortest average one-way travel time for one-stop routes: 10h 09m.
Which airport typically offers the quickest stopover for flights from London to Pittsburgh?
Average stopover duration for one-stop one-way flights from London to Pittsburgh, chosen by Cheapflights users in the last 12 months, grouped by stopover airport.
Flights via Chicago (ORD) offer the fastest connection on this route, with an average stopover time of 1h 07m.

What airport do you fly into for flights to Pittsburgh from London?
Pittsburgh (PIT), located 13.5 mi from the city center, is the airport you fly into when you book flights from London to Pittsburgh. 10 airlines have flights to Pittsburgh from London on a regular basis. Booking flights from London to Pittsburgh should not be difficult; the airport handles an average of 4 inbound flights from London per day.
How long is the flight from London to Pittsburgh?
A quick flight from London to Pittsburgh can take about 8h 20m. JetBlue provides one of the quickest options available for as low as £642. Airlines will cover a distance of 3708 mi. Both multi-stop and direct flights can be found to your destination and back.
